** The Audi repair market for Imperial, Missouri residents is characterized by a reliance on the broader St. Louis metropolitan area for specialized service. While Imperial itself has general automotive repair shops, it lacks a dedicated, expert-level Audi specialist. The competitive landscape for true Audi expertise is therefore concentrated in nearby suburbs like Arnold and Fenton, and into St. Louis County. The average quality of these top-tier independent specialists is very high, often exceeding the technical capability of dealerships while offering significant cost savings. Competition among these elite shops is strong, which benefits the consumer through competitive pricing, high levels of customer service, and a need to maintain expert certifications. Typical pricing for these specialists is premium, reflecting the required expertise and specialized tools, but is generally 20-40% lower than dealership labor rates. An average diagnostic fee ranges from $150-$200, with major services like a DSG service costing $400-$600 and turbo replacement jobs running $2,500-$4,500+, depending on the model. For services like carbon ceramic brake repair, owners should expect to work with one of these top specialists or a dealership, as it is a highly specialized and costly procedure.
